Section R926-10-7 - Request for Qualifications (RFQ)

Universal Citation: UT Admin Code R 926-10-7

Current through Bulletin 2024-06, March 15, 2024

(1) The Department may issue a Request for Qualifications (RFQ) in order to solicit qualification statements from entities wishing to submit proposals for a tollway development agreement project. The RFQ may be required to be submitted prior to or with a conceptual proposal or detailed proposal.

(2) Any RFQ shall require that potential proposers provide the information described in Utah Code Section 63G-6-502(4)(c); and any other information the Department, in its sole discretion, required as stated in the RFQ.

(3) The selection committee shall narrow the field of proposers by short-listing the most qualified proposers, not to exceed the maximum number designated in the RFQ.

(4) If only one entity responds to the RFQ or if only one proposer meets the minimum qualification requirements in the RFQ, the Department may negotiate with that single proposer in accordance with section R926-10-10(2).

(5) Engineering and consultant firms who participated in preparation of specifications or other solicitation documents used by the Department for the procurement of a portion, but not all, of the project may participate as proposers or as a member of the proposing entities, upon approval of the Department.
